Bronze, stamping. Traces of corrosion and cleaning. This badge was an official element of the uniforms of employees of the Ministry of Justice, judicial departments, and Senate ranks, and was also used as the basis for commemorative and dress badges of graduates of law faculties of imperial universities and sworn attorneys. It was intended to be worn on the buttonholes of a service coat or jacket. Guarantee of authenticity.
